WebCauses. Gout happens when uric acid, a normal body waste, gets too high in the blood. Uric acid comes from the breakdown of purines, which are chemicals found in both our diet and our bodies. In some people, high uric acid may turn into crystals that settle in the joints. These crystals may cause pain and swelling that limit how you move. WebSep 29, 2024 · Dr. Randy Baker answered. Moderately high: Calamari is moderately high in purines. They are not nearly as high as organ meats, sardines and anchovies, but are moderately high so should be minimized. If gout is stable having moderate portions now and then may be tolerated.
